Transaction 1956ed9611ce3a5def192c0854a76ae6e1dea3bcdefa253a33f4913630105879

2 Input
2 Outputs
  • 1956ed9611ce3a5def192c0854a76ae6e1dea3bcdefa253a33f4913630105879:0
  • value  100000000
    address  39wYUf1SPcYLcTvMYozKmSmvcuD2xXYeFQ
  • 1956ed9611ce3a5def192c0854a76ae6e1dea3bcdefa253a33f4913630105879:1
  • value  679088
    address  3A2CBAANoXNWzfSuemBaCzxbKD5SKsM18B